  • Page 5 SAFETY PRECAUTIONS These safety precautions are for protection of safety and health. Failure to follow these guidelines may result in serious injury or death. Be careful to read and follow all cautions and warnings. Protect yourself and others. Welding and cutting processes produce high levels of ultraviolet (UV) radiation that can cause severe skin burn and damage.
  • Page 6 SAFETY PRECAUTIONS WARNING! Persons with pacemakers should not weld, cut or be in the welding area until they consult with their physician. Some pacemakers are sensitive to EMF radiation and could severely malfunction while welding or while being in the vicinity of someone welding. Serious injury or death may occur! Welding and plasma cutting processes generate electro-magnetic fields and radiation.
  • Page 7 SAFETY PRECAUTIONS WARNING! Electrical shock can kill. Make sure all electrical equipment is properly grounded. Do not use frayed, cut or otherwise damaged cables and leads. Do not stand, lean or rest on ground clamp. Do not stand in water or damp areas while weld-ing or cutting. Keep work surface dry.

  • Page 11: Argon Arc Welding(Tig)

    Ⅵ.METHOD OF THE OPERATION 1.ARGON ARC WELDING(TIG) a. FRONT OF WELDER b. BACK OF WELDER switch flow meter gas inlet pipe argon bottle torch workpiece 1.1 CLEARING BEFORE WELDING Tungsten argon an welding is very sensitive to surface contamination of filled metal. Therefore before welding is carried out, grease, paint and coating on the surface,lubricant for machining and oxidized film should be removed.
